A family of binary sequences from interleaved construction and their cryptographic properties

Abstract: Families of pseudorandom sequences with low cross correlation have important applications in communications and cryptography. Among several known constructions of sequences with low cross correlations, interleaved constructions proposed by Gong uses two sequences of the same period with two-level autocorrelation.
